Docker安装influxDB
1. 在Docker庫(kù)中查找influxDB鏡像
docker search influxdb?? ??? ??? ??? ??? ?# 在Docker庫(kù)中查找influxDB鏡像文件
? 從Docker庫(kù)中拉取influxDB鏡像
docker pull influxdb?? ??? ??? ??? ??? ?# 從docker庫(kù)中拉取influxDB鏡像,默認(rèn)拉取最新版本
docker images?? ??? ??? ??? ??? ??? ??? ?# 查看本地已有的鏡像文件
?. Docker安裝influxDB
sudo docker run -d -p 8083:8083 -p8086:8086 --expose 8090 --expose 8099 --name influxDbService influxdb
?? ?-d:deamon,后臺(tái)啟動(dòng)
?? ?-p:port, 端口映射,宿主機(jī)端口:容器內(nèi)端口;8083是influxdb的web管理工具端口,8086是influxdb的HTTP API端口
?? ?--expose:允許容器接受外部傳入的數(shù)據(jù)
?? ?--name:容器名稱,此處為influxDbService
?? ?influxdb:鏡像名
?? ?
sudo docker ps -a?? ??? ??? ??? ??? ??? ?# 查看本地運(yùn)行的docker容器
?
influxDB相關(guān)命令
# influxDB中創(chuàng)建數(shù)據(jù)庫(kù)
create database imooc
# influxDB中創(chuàng)建用戶bubba,設(shè)置密碼bumblebeetuna,并授予所有權(quán)限
create user bubba with password 'bumblebeetuna'
grant all privileges to bubba
# 查詢imooc數(shù)據(jù)庫(kù)的nginx_log表的所有數(shù)據(jù)
use imooc?? ??? ??? ??? ??? ??? ??? ??? ?# 使用imooc數(shù)據(jù)庫(kù)
select * from nginx_log
?
總結(jié)
以上是生活随笔為你收集整理的Docker安装influxDB的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: knife4j是为Java MVC框架集
- 下一篇: docker中启动关闭删除所有的容器命令